How award win Foster Staff Member LoyaltyA healthy work-life balance is vital for long-term commitment and engagement. Your workers ought to have the ability to detach from work in their totally free time and pursue personal interests. One method to promote life-work balance is through carrying out flexible working conditions. Staff members are more most likely to feel engaged and energetic when they have a say in their work scheduling.
Purchase on-site health cares and initiatives supporting work-life balance. Examples consist of using versatile working hours, friendly leave policies, and other programs promoting health and wellness. Recognizing efficiency and commemorating successes are the very best methods to let staff members know they matter. Acknowledgment increases engagement but also enhances spirits, loyalty, and efficiency.
Benefits don't have to be grandiosesimple gestures like a public shoutout, handwritten notes, or a present card can go a long method. Celebrate team successes and milestones, regardless of their size.
